Winter storms in Memphis, TN, may not usually be as severe as those in northern states, but the recent winter storm still poses a risk to your health. With a few proactive steps, you can enjoy the beauty of winter without falling victim to frostbite or the biting cold.

1. Dress in Layers

The key to staying warm in Memphis winters is layering. Start with a moisture-wicking base layer to keep sweat away from your skin, add an insulating layer for warmth, and finish with a waterproof outer layer to protect against snow and ice. Don’t forget a hat, gloves, and insulated boots to keep your extremities warm.

2. Stay Informed

Monitor weather forecasts regularly, especially during winter storms. Knowing when a snow or ice storm is expected allows you to plan accordingly. If possible, stay indoors during severe weather conditions. Keep up with winter storm alerts to stay safe and avoid unnecessary exposure.

3. Frostbite Prevention

Understanding frostbite is crucial for winter safety. In extremely cold temperatures, exposed skin can freeze, leading to frostbite. Protect vulnerable areas like your nose, ears, fingers, and toes by keeping them covered. Use hand warmers or heated insoles for an extra layer of defense against the cold.

4. Home Heating Safety

Ensure your heating system is in good working condition before winter hits. Keep your home adequately heated, and be cautious with where you place alternative heating sources, such as space heaters, to prevent fire hazards. Memphis winter storms are rare but being prepared for unexpected power outages is essential. Have blankets and warm clothing readily available.

5. Hydration Matters

Cold weather can be deceptively dehydrating. Stay hydrated by drinking warm beverages like herbal teas and soups. Avoid excessive caffeine or alcohol consumption, as they can contribute to dehydration. Hydrated skin is more resistant to frostbite, so keep your water intake up.

6. Know the Signs of Frostbite

Understanding the symptoms of frostbite is crucial for timely intervention. Watch for numbness, tingling, or pain in exposed skin. If you notice these signs, move to a warm environment immediately and seek medical attention. Remember, prevention is the best cure.
